This is Stater Brothers latest store and it's extremely generic. The design itself is boring (to say the least). The only possible bright spot here is self checkout, nothing else. Stater Brothers use to have good prices, but those days seem to be gone. The store here has a Sushi area, bakery, butcher and deli. It seems that much of the food is prepared off site. When I visited the aisles of the store, I noticed that the actual shelves are not deep like other grocery stores, and other Stater locations. They do this to keep the inventory low. The store signage is extremely old school for a store built in 2022. It's red, and very bland. The floors are brown, and do not offer any flair. I feel Walmart dies a better job at being a feast for your eyes. This store is like a generic prison offering nothing, not even low prices. Your better off at Walmart. Wow, what an upgrade we received in our beautiful city of Riverside! The new Stater Bros market on Arlington and Van Buren isn't messing around. First of all, it was built where the old Kmart was and it's huge. If you live around here, you know that after they closed the Kmart the lot was empty and sad for a few years. Well not anymore. The new starters is here and it's beautiful! It has basically everything a super store has, hot food, huge butcher, sushi!, huge produce section, and more aisles than you can count. They also raised their game on Mexican and Hispanic foods. The cons: not the greatest bakery, prices are high, they had plenty of team members for opening week but now not so many and line are long just like other staters. Overall, it is an amazing addition to the city and a huge improvement to the lot.

If you're craving some DELICIOUS kimbap, Saet Byul Asian Market has it. Made fresh and daily. The…read moreone I bought today had: rice, imitation crab, fish cake, carrot, pickled radish, cucumber, and scrambled egg. Sometimes they have beef. It's such a good portion for $8.00 and nicely made. It's so fresh and you get that delicious savory taste from the sesame oil. But watch out cause they sell out :) I've been coming here for the past 25 years, ever since I was a little kid. It's an awesome mom-and-pop type of shop for your Korean grocery needs. Very chill area. The store might seem small but they got everything you need to make your own KBBQ night :) Banchan, kimchi, noodles to make japchae. You don't need to travel to the OC cause they are stocked with what you might need. And the store owners are really polite :) You can call ahead to see if they're stocked with kimbap or whatever other item you might be looking for. Check em out :)
